The reason a double French Horn is called a double French Horn is because it is actually two horns in one - a Single F Horn and a Single B flat horn combined into one instrument, hence, a double horn. The extra player, called a bumper or assistant, sits next to the principal and is there to give them breaks so they can save themselves for solos and important parts.
